Job Summary:
The Elite/Lead Field Service Technician will be responsible for initiating and executing field service activities at customer sites in a safe and efficient manner. This role works with more advanced and multi/complex systems proactively troubleshoots systems works with mechanical process of hydraulic systems or water treatment equipment electrical control conducts preventative maintenance and parts inventory and anticipates and corrects safety issues (both Company and Customer owned equipment). Has direct interfacing with customer and may be responsible for work in multiple systems/locations/customers. This role is responsible for the escalation and leveraging appropriate company resources to address issues both with personnel and customers.
